On 2022/07/18 01:34, Pavel Korovin wrote: > Port for pgBackRest, PostgreSQL backup & restore tool. > OK to import?
I'd make a small tweak to drop DIST_SUBDIR, mostly so that I can use "cd /usr/ports/*/portname" to avoid having to remember/find the category, see the DISTFILES/DIST_SUBDIR change in the diff below. Other tweaks: libiconv doesn't seem to be used, there are some extra WANTLIB, also no need for a separate BUILD_DEPENDS on postgresql because it's already pulled in via LIB_DEPENDS OK with this diff --git a/databases/pgbackrest/Makefile b/databases/pgbackrest/Makefile index 1eb4551..75d7f7d 100644 --- a/databases/pgbackrest/Makefile +++ b/databases/pgbackrest/Makefile @@ -11,23 +11,20 @@ MAINTAINER = Pavel Korovin <p...@openbsd.org> PERMIT_PACKAGE = Yes MASTER_SITES = https://github.com/pgbackrest/pgbackrest/archive/release/ -DISTFILES = ${V}.tar.gz -DIST_SUBDIR = pgbackrest +DISTFILES = pgbackrest-{}${V}.tar.gz WRKDIST = ${WRKDIR}/pgbackrest-release-${V} WRKSRC = ${WRKDIST}/src -WANTLIB += bz2 c crypto iconv lz4 lzma m pq pthread ssl xml2 z zstd +WANTLIB += bz2 c crypto lz4 pq ssl xml2 z zstd -BUILD_DEPENDS = devel/libyaml \ - databases/postgresql,-main +BUILD_DEPENDS = devel/libyaml RUN_DEPENDS = databases/postgresql,-server LIB_DEPENDS = archivers/bzip2 \ archivers/lz4 \ archivers/zstd \ - converters/libiconv \ databases/postgresql \ textproc/libxml diff --git a/databases/pgbackrest/distinfo b/databases/pgbackrest/distinfo index 7ee35f3..2d00366 100644 --- a/databases/pgbackrest/distinfo +++ b/databases/pgbackrest/distinfo @@ -1,2 +1,2 @@ -SHA256 (pgbackrest/2.39.tar.gz) = 0cZBJxu767etrnK+JHFr8ClfdG0aAMXwpjLq12abGo0= -SIZE (pgbackrest/2.39.tar.gz) = 5771539 +SHA256 (pgbackrest-2.39.tar.gz) = 0cZBJxu767etrnK+JHFr8ClfdG0aAMXwpjLq12abGo0= +SIZE (pgbackrest-2.39.tar.gz) = 5771539